About This Item
London: Orpheus Series, [1912]. First edition.. Square 8vo. Dark blue cloth lettered in gilt on the spine and front cover. Some fraying at the top of the spine, two ownership signatures, a clean very good copy. Issued as No. VIII in the Orpheus Series. Two tales, of supernatural interest, by composer Clifford Bax writing under the pseudonym of Dermot O'Byrne. Not common.
